MUTANDA BASHIR, star on the rise.

admin

By : David G

PROFILE
Name : Mutanda Bashir
D.O.B : 23rd, June, 1999
Club : Kirinya Jinja s.s on loan from Vipers
Position: Forward
Age : 18
Weight : 67kg
Role Model : Luis Suarez, Geoffrey Sserunkuma

The young forward is working hard to follow in the footsteps of established players like Geoffrey Sserunkuma and retired Cranes’ captain Geoffrey Massa at the national team, the two have been an inspiration to him in his career. Mutanda joined Kirinya Jinja s.s in the second round of the 2016/17 season of the Azam premier league and he has been very instrumental in their struggle to fight relegation.
The dazzling wizard has netted 4 goals and assisted 5 times in the second period of the season. He found the club 15th on the Uganda premier league log but now the Jinja based side is in jubilation after survival. His exquisite dribbling skills, control an eye for goal make him a joy to watch.

His footballing career started at primary level with Buikwe Moslem P/s and Buikwe Junior. After here , he joined Lugazi homeland for S.1 under the guidance of the late Sheikh Jamil Kakeeto (RIP) a man he holds in high regard as a fatherly figure took him to Real college Busunju from S.2 to S.5 and he spent 4 years at the school.

Due to impressive performances at Real college, Mutanda joined St Mary’s Kitende for S.6 and he enjoyed great success winning the copa coca-cola National schools competition together with the likes of Mandela Ashiraf,Waswa Geoffrey both at vipers SC, Katongole Herbert now at Sadolin, Jjungu Methodius now at Bright stars,but he fell short of winning the East Africa schools’ competitions in his one year at Kitende. He is another product of the FUFA U17 league where he was part of the victorious team that beat KCCA in the final’s playoff.

MASAZA CUP STINT.

In 2015, He played for Bululi and in 2016 he played for Buwekula and won the Luwangula cup, beating Singo 1-0 in the finals.
At Buwekula he played alongside Kinye Moses now at Kira United in Big league, Nyakojjo Benjamin on loan at Entebbe from Vipers, Kawawulo Isma and Kiberu both at Nyamityobora.

CLUB LEVEL

Mutanda’s tremendous work at St.Mary’s Kitende helped him get a chance to play for Vipers, where he was unfortunate not to command a starting place due heavy competition after the arrival of Milton Kariisa and the already established stars like Tonny Odur and Erisa Ssekisambu , Mutanda was however, loaned to Kirinya Jinja s.s in the second half of the season this year where he has made a name for himself.

Just like the burgeoning talents of Marcus Rashford and Kylian Mbappe, Bashir is a big game player. His sole strike from the spot against Villa dented the 16 times league champions chances of winning the league this season, this goal not only affected Villa, but also acted as a morale booster to the team , thus avoiding relegation.
Last year, Mutanda Bashir was summoned to the national U20s (HIPPOS) team that played against Rwanda though he didn’t turn up due to a knee injury.

His dream is to see himself playing for the national team on the big stage and also getting a chance to play professional football in one of the top European leagues.

WHAT THEY SAY ABOUT HIM

Mutanda is a very intelligent player with great passion for the game , disciplined , a tenacious drive , terrific speed , bags of skill and he is always willing to improve. He will be a deadly striker if he works on improving his goal ratios since strikers are always marketed by their goals ratios, and his position is very competitive and one that demands for results”

…. Says Richard Wasswa, Coach Vipers SC and St. Mary’s Kitende.

There is no doubt the player’s feistiness on the pitch is what endears him to the fans of his current club, its however now unclear whether the current loan deal will be extended, or will he go back to his parent club but everyone in life has a journey, this is Mutanda’s short football journey so far. With hardwork and focus, the sky is the limit for him.
